New to this Forum and great information .

I am Type 2 and trying LCHF diet - As a Gujju Vegetarian - No Eggs Chicken , Fish or Meat!

I wonder if any one has any knowledge of best cheese for Type 2?

I normally have Mature Cheddar with my Salads - Is Cheese a Good source of Fat for Diabetics?

Are Camembert and other soft cheeses OK?

You can use cottage cheese and fetta cheese

Also you can make cheese out of hung yogurt once all water is out of yogurt press with heavy object for 30 minutes you will get solid cheese freeze for two hours and cut squares and add to salads
